Often she is beautiful (but she can also be an older lady) and, if evil, she … WebYuki Onna means 'Snow woman' in Japanese. It is a kind of frost spirit, or yōkai, in Japanese mythology that usually appears as a beautiful woman in a white robe with long black hair. WebFeb 28, 2024 · The most popular story of yuki onna found in the book Kwaidan, from Lafcadio Hearn. It tells of two lumberjacks who traveled in the snow, and took refuge in the cabin of a boatman. While they slept, a beautiful woman dressed completely in white came in and blew on the older man, who was frozen to death. Korean-Japanese actress and director Kiki Sugino taps Japanese folklore in her timeless ghost story 'Snow Woman'. cochin shipyard limited jobsWebThe Yuki-onna is a Youkai that's known to appear before men trapped in snowstorms before sucking the life and heat out of them. They're typically depicted as being exceptionally beautiful with pale skin, dark hair, and a white kimono.
